Around Monarch 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Ocala. It is located about 24 miles [38 km] to the north of Monarch. Ocala has a population of 61,700 people.<1>.

The next largest community is Clermont. It is located about 26 miles [ km] to the southeast of Monarch and has a population of 39,900 people.

Sumter County ...

Monarch is located in Sumter County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Sumter County: Citrus, Hernando, Lake, Marion, Pasco & Polk.
